Transaction 92880a32779244320505521fc4210c8760232d0acdbdccf4b550126b366c9e8a
1 Input
1 Output
-
92880a32779244320505521fc4210c8760232d0acdbdccf4b550126b366c9e8a:0
- value
- 3099603
- script pubkey
- OP_0 OP_PUSHBYTES_20 e9f132abaced985029ba8cca3a50b0fd7473d1fa
- address
- bc1qa8cn92avakv9q2d63n9r559sl46885062mktmk